Type of ServiceAverage Cost (₤)DescriptionSupply and Fit (Per Window)₤ 500 - ₤ 1,200Expense of both window and installation for brand-new windows.Sash Window Repair₤ 100 - ₤ 300 per windowStandard repair work like changing cords or pulleys.Complete Restoration₤ 700 - ₤ 1,500 per windowIncludes removing, repairing and repainting windows.Secondary Glazing Installation₤ 200 - ₤ 600 per windowIncluding a 2nd layer of glass for insulation.These expenses can change based upon your particular scenario and location, so constantly get numerous quotes and compare services.
The Fitting ProcessThe sash window fitting procedure can be broken down into a number of stages:
- Survey and Consultation: A professional will visit your home to survey the existing windows and discuss your needs.
- Picking Materials: You'll decide on the type of sash window, including style, products, and finishes.
- Preparation: The trimmer will prepare the site, guaranteeing that the work space is clean and safe.
- Fitting the Windows: The actual installation involves getting rid of old windows (if applicable), framing, and fitting the new sash windows.
- Ending up Touches: Once installed, the windows are painted, sealed, and any additional devices are fitted.
- Last Inspection: The fitter will perform a final check to ensure whatever operates smoothly and meets the anticipated standards.
To lengthen the life of your sash windows, regular maintenance is vital. Here are some useful tips:
- Regular Cleaning: Keep the frames and glass clean to avoid buildup of dirt and gunk.
- Look for Gaps: Inspect for any drafts or gaps and seal them with weather condition stripping.
- Lube Moving Parts: Periodically lube pulley-blocks and cables to ensure smooth operation.
- Examine the Paint: Maintain the paintwork to safeguard against wetness and decay.

1. What products are utilized for sash windows?
Sash windows can be made from different materials, consisting of timber, UPVC, aluminum, and composite products.
2. How long does it take to fit sash windows?
Normally, the fitting of brand-new sash windows can take one to three days, depending upon size and complexity.
3. Can I retrofit double glazing into my initial sash windows?
Yes, many fitters offer double glazing options that can be integrated into existing frames while preserving aesthetic look.
4. How do I understand if my sash windows require changing?
Indications include difficulty in opening and closing, significant drafts, water damage, or if the wood shows indications of rot.
5. Is it possible to bring back old sash windows instead of replacing them?
Absolutely! Oftentimes, restoration is a cost-effective and sustainable choice, preserving the character of older structures.
